Mechanical Methods for Removing Adhesive Residue

Using Steel Wool or Sandpaper

Steel wool and sandpaper are commonly used mechanical methods for removing adhesive residue. Both options work by physically abrading the adhesive residue until it can be removed from the surface. Here’s how to use each method:

Using Steel Wool

  1. Gather the necessary tools: Steel wool, a rag or paper towel, and rubbing alcohol.
  2. Apply rubbing alcohol to the affected area, allowing it to soak into the adhesive residue for a few minutes. This will help loosen the adhesive and make it easier to remove.
  3. Use a piece of steel wool (preferably a soft grade) to gently scrub the affected area in a circular motion. Be sure to use light pressure to avoid damaging the surface.
  4. Continue scrubbing until the adhesive residue is removed. If the residue is particularly stubborn, you may need to use a harder grade of steel wool or repeat the process a few times.
  5. Dampen a rag or paper towel with rubbing alcohol and use it to wipe away any remaining residue.

Using Sandpaper

  1. Gather the necessary tools: Sandpaper, a rag or paper towel, and rubbing alcohol.
  2. Choose a sandpaper grade that matches the surface being worked on. For example, use a fine-grit sandpaper for delicate surfaces and a coarser-grit sandpaper for more durable surfaces.
  3. Lightly sand the affected area in a circular motion, using light to medium pressure. Be careful not to apply too much pressure, as this could damage the surface.
  4. Continue sanding until the adhesive residue is removed. If necessary, use a fine-grit sandpaper to remove any scratches or marks left behind by the coarser-grit sandpaper.
  5. Dampen a rag or paper towel with rubbing alcohol and use it to wipe away any remaining residue.

In both cases, be sure to work in a well-ventilated area and wear protective gear, such as gloves and goggles, to avoid inhaling dust or particles. Additionally, test a small, inconspicuous area first to ensure that the method won’t damage the surface.

Heat-Based Methods for Removing Adhesive Residue

Using a Heat Gun or Hair Dryer

One of the most effective methods for removing adhesive residue is using heat. A heat gun or hair dryer can be used to apply heat to the residue, which will help to loosen and remove it. Here’s how to use these tools to remove adhesive residue:

Steps to Follow

  1. Prepare the area: Before applying heat, make sure to remove any loose debris or dirt from the surface where the adhesive residue is located. This will help to ensure that the heat is evenly distributed and that the residue is removed completely.
  2. Choose the right tool: Decide whether to use a heat gun or a hair dryer to apply heat to the residue. A heat gun is more powerful and can provide a more even heat, while a hair dryer is more portable and can be used in tight spaces.
  3. Apply heat: Turn on the heat gun or hair dryer and hold it about 6 inches away from the surface. Apply heat to the residue for several minutes, moving the tool back and forth to ensure that the heat is evenly distributed.
  4. Scrape off the residue: Once the residue has softened, use a scraper or utility knife to gently scrape it off the surface. Be careful not to apply too much pressure, as this can damage the surface.
  5. Clean the area: Once the residue has been removed, clean the area with a damp cloth to remove any remaining residue or debris.

Applying Heat with a Cloth or Paper

Applying heat with a cloth or paper is a popular method for removing adhesive residue. This technique works by melting the adhesive, making it easier to scrape off or wipe away. Here’s how to do it:

  1. Gather the necessary materials: a cloth or paper, a hair dryer, and any adhesive remover or solvent you plan to use.
  2. Apply the adhesive remover or solvent to the cloth or paper, ensuring it is saturated but not dripping. The cloth or paper should be damp, not soaking wet.
  3. Place the cloth or paper over the adhesive residue, ensuring it makes contact with the residue.
  4. Using a hair dryer on a low heat setting, blow heat onto the cloth or paper for about 10-15 seconds. This will help the adhesive remover or solvent penetrate the adhesive more effectively.
  5. Wait for the adhesive to soften. This can take anywhere from a few seconds to a minute or more, depending on the type of adhesive and the strength of the heat source.
  6. Use a scraper, spatula, or credit card to gently lift and remove the adhesive residue. Be careful not to apply too much pressure, as this could damage the surface.
  7. If the adhesive residue is stubborn, repeat the process, applying more heat and/or allowing the adhesive to soften for a longer period before attempting to remove it.

This method is particularly effective for removing adhesive residue from surfaces like walls, ceilings, and painted surfaces, as it allows for precise application and removal of the adhesive.

Best Practices for Applying Adhesive Products

To prevent adhesive residue from forming in the first place, it is essential to follow the best practices when applying adhesive products. These practices will help ensure that the adhesive bonds properly and does not leave any residue behind.

  1. Choose the Right Adhesive
    Selecting the right adhesive is crucial to preventing residue. There are many types of adhesives available, each with its own set of properties and uses. For example, water-based adhesives are suitable for paper and cardboard, while solvent-based adhesives work well on plastics and metals.
  2. Prepare the Surface
    Before applying the adhesive, it is essential to prepare the surface. This includes cleaning the surface to remove any dirt, dust, or debris that may interfere with the adhesive’s bond. It is also essential to ensure that the surface is dry and free from moisture.
  3. Apply the Adhesive Properly
    Applying the adhesive properly is another essential practice. This includes spreading the adhesive evenly over the surface and allowing it to dry completely before applying any pressure. It is also crucial to use the right amount of adhesive to ensure a strong bond.
  4. Allow the Adhesive to Cure Properly
    Allowing the adhesive to cure properly is critical to preventing residue. This means allowing the adhesive to dry completely before applying any pressure or stress to the bond. The curing time will depend on the type of adhesive used, so it is essential to follow the manufacturer’s instructions.
  5. Avoid Over-Applying the Adhesive
    Over-applying the adhesive can lead to residue. It is essential to apply the right amount of adhesive to ensure a strong bond without leaving any excess. Excess adhesive can be removed with a clean cloth or paper towel before it dries.

By following these best practices for applying adhesive products, you can prevent adhesive residue from forming and ensure a strong bond that lasts.
